Subject: ns-use-system-highlight-color not working correctly with color-theme

Right now, even after color-theme has been loaded and a color-theme
has been evaluated which provides its own highlight face, Emacs still
uses the system highlight color.
However, evaluating the color theme a second time causes Emacs to use
the highlight face as specified in the color-theme.
